This is a TEMPORARY fix for your washing machine lid switch. It is imperative that you replace your lid switch instead of bypassing it for long periods of time. The lid switch is one of the required safety switches for a washing machine. Proceed with caution if you choose to follow this instructional video to bypass your switch.
